Course Overview

The M.Sc. Cardio Electro Physiology (EP) Technology program at Malla Reddy Vishwavidyapeeth, Hyderabad, is a postgraduate course designed to provide specialized training in the diagnosis and management of cardiac arrhythmias using advanced electrophysiological techniques and technology.

This program focuses on equipping students with the theoretical knowledge and hands-on skills from 1st semester itself. The curriculum emphasizes cardiac mapping, ablation procedures, pacemaker implantation, and advanced diagnostic tools for arrhythmia management. Students gain hands-on experience in assisting electrophysiologists during complex procedures and operating cutting-edge cardiac EP equipment.

Graduates of this program emerge as ‘Skilled Senior Cardiac EP Technologists’, enabling them to pursue further higher studies & do research in Cardiac Electrophysiology Technology, along with plenty of job opportunities globally.

Course Details

Description: 2 Years Degree Program

No. of Credits: 80 minimum and as specified

  • Candidates seeking admission to M.Sc. Cardio Electro Physiology (EP) Technology must have a B.Sc. in Cardiac Technology, Cardiovascular Technology or equivalent with at least 50% aggregate marks from a recognized university.

The M.Sc. Cardio Electro Physiology (EP) Technology curriculum spans 4 semesters, providing specialized training in electrophysiological studies, advanced diagnostic tools, and interventional techniques for managing cardiac arrhythmias.

Semester

Name of the Subject

Semester 1

Advanced Cardiac Anatomy and Physiology, Basics of Cardiac Electrophysiology, Pathophysiology of Arrhythmias, Practical: Cardiac Mapping and Diagnostics

Semester 2

Advanced Electrophysiological Studies, Pacemaker and Defibrillator Technologies, Pharmacology in Cardiac Rhythm Management, Practical: Pacemaker Programming and EP Techniques

Semester 3

Pediatric and Adult Cardiac Arrhythmias, Innovations in Cardiac Rhythm Management, Research Methodology and Biostatistics, Quality Control in Electrophysiology Labs, Practical: Advanced EP Studies and Device Management

Semester 4

Internship in Electrophysiology Labs, Thesis/Research Project, Entrepreneurship in Cardio Electro Physiology, Practical: Clinical Operations in EP Labs
